Job Description
Perform engineering duties in planning, manufacturing process in areas of machining, welding, sheet metal fabrication, mechanical and electrical assembly. Design tooling to be used in the manufacturing process. Oversee and review existing manufacturing processes for ways to save cost and improve process flow.Job Responsibilities & Requirements
Read and interpret blueprints, technical drawings, hydraulic and electrical schematics and computer-generated reports
Confer with engineering and other personnel to implement operating procedures.
Review engineering changes, update product structures, routing, master comments and item master.
Review new engineering designs and suggest changes to reduce manufacturing cost. Create routings, check product structures and item master.
Review routing standards for accuracy and update by performing time studies or by reviewing work order history on a monthly schedule.
Provide cost estimates, capability estimates and production recommendations for new products.
Develop, coordinate, and monitor all aspects of production, including selection of manufacturing methods, fabrication, and operation of product designs.
Provide feedback to design engineers on customer problems and needs.

MiTek is a platform innovator and enabler that exists to transform the building industry with better building solutions. In 1955, MiTek transformed residential construction with the invention of the Gang-Nail plate and a digital platform that provided an affordable and scalable way to manufacture wood trusses. Today, MiTek delivers software, services, engineered products, and automated solutions that enable the building industry to improve efficiencies by optimizing the balance between off-site and on-site. With nearly 5,600 team members worldwide, MiTek collaborates across the building industry to enable and accelerate transformational breakthroughs in design and construction to transform the way the industry designs, makes, and builds. As a Berkshire Hathaway (NYSE: BRK-A, NYSE: BRK-B) company since 2001, MiTek has a record of continuous growth and innovation.
